Purpose
The specific focus of the Australian Religious History Fellowship is for the study and research of any aspect of Australian religious history of any faith.
Overview
$20,000 - The study and research of any aspects of Australian religious history of any faith.
It is understood that the successful fellow will more than likely need to consult archives and records outside the Library, however it is expected that the fellow will use the Library’s resources to a significant degree.
The Australian Religious History Fellowship was established in 2010 with a generous endowment from an anonymous benefactor.
Limitations
It is expected that Australian Religious History Fellows will:
- be experienced researchers who are able to demonstrate a successful record of scholarship, publications and research outcomes
- be able to demonstrate a high-level capacity to promote their work through a variety of media channels in collaboration with the Library
- agree that the Fellowship is a priority during their tenure and that a concentrated period of effort, in the one-year tenure, will be made to deliver the Fellowship
- consider the Fellowship a priority during their tenure and that a concentrated period of effort, in the one-year tenure, will be made to deliver the Fellowship
- actively promote the research undertaken during their tenure
- make a presentation about the project at the conclusion of the Fellowship
- ensure any publications, outcomes or media coverage which result from the Fellowship prominently acknowledge the support of the Library and the Fellowship
- contribute to Library's print and online publications
- submit, to the Mitchell Librarian, a four-page summary of their completed project, copies of any research outcomes (presentations and publications) and a bibliography
- acquit their Fellowship in a timely manner.
